  • How might the elimination of the EV tax credit impact Tesla? 🚗

    The potential elimination of the $7,500 EV tax credit could negatively impact Tesla financially in the short term, making their vehicle prices less competitive. However, analysts suggest that Tesla might actually gain market share as competitors stand to lose around $6,000 per vehicle without the subsidy.

  • What did Elon Musk say about the new tax bill? 🏛️

    Elon Musk has condemned the new tax bill, describing it as a 'debt slavery bill' that threatens the financial future of the nation. He criticized it for nullifying previous spending cuts and warned that it could bankrupt the country, while asserting that he was not adequately informed about the bill's content before its rapid passage.

  • What are the implications of Trump's proposed tax bill? 💰

    Trump's proposed tax bill is projected to escalate the national debt by an alarming $2.4 to $4 trillion. This proposal raises significant concerns about the fiscal sustainability of the country, as it combines increased spending with Musk’s appointee efforts to improve government efficiency, which faced legal challenges.

  • How has Tesla's stock been affected by the current political situation? 📉

    Tesla's stock has experienced a notable decline, dropping by 17% in one day. This market reaction is largely attributed to the political tensions between Musk and Trump, as well as broader economic concerns raised by Musk regarding inflation and fiscal sustainability.
